The Rise of Deep Learning in Modern Healthcare

The concept of deep learning healthcare revolves around using advanced neural networks that mimic human brain functions to process vast amounts of medical data. These systems can analyze complex patterns in radiology scans, pathology slides, and electronic health records with remarkable accuracy. Unlike traditional algorithms that rely on manual programming, deep learning models continuously improve as they are exposed to more data. This self-learning capability makes them invaluable in identifying rare diseases and subtle anomalies that human eyes might overlook.

For instance, deep learning systems have demonstrated superior accuracy in diagnosing conditions such as diabetic retinopathy, skin cancer, and even early stages of Alzheimer’s disease. What makes this approach so impactful is its ability to process and learn from thousands of patient records and images in seconds — something that would take human professionals weeks to accomplish.

AI in Medical Imaging: A New Era of Diagnostic Precision

One of the most revolutionary applications of artificial intelligence lies in AI in medical imaging. Radiology, pathology, and cardiology departments are increasingly relying on AI-driven tools to interpret X-rays, MRIs, CT scans, and ultrasounds. These tools are trained to detect even the smallest irregularities that could indicate tumors, infections, or internal injuries.

For example, in oncology, AI in medical imaging assists oncologists by identifying malignant cells that are often indistinguishable to the naked eye. This leads to earlier cancer detection, which drastically improves survival rates. Similarly, AI systems in cardiology can analyze echocardiograms to assess heart health more accurately and predict potential cardiac events before they occur.

The power of deep learning healthcare also extends to reducing human error. Since fatigue and subjective bias can sometimes influence diagnosis, AI provides a reliable second opinion, ensuring more consistent and objective assessments.

Real-World Applications and Breakthroughs

The real-world impact of deep learning healthcare technologies is already visible across the globe. Hospitals are integrating AI solutions for automated image analysis, patient triage, and predictive analytics. Companies like Google Health and IBM Watson have pioneered tools that can scan millions of medical images to assist doctors in making data-driven decisions.

In rural or underserved regions, AI in medical imaging provides a bridge to expert healthcare. Remote diagnostic systems powered by AI allow healthcare professionals to upload scans and receive AI-assisted interpretations instantly, eliminating the need for in-person specialists. This accessibility is revolutionizing global health equity and improving outcomes even in low-resource settings.

Challenges and the Road Ahead

Despite its promise, the adoption of deep learning healthcare faces challenges such as data privacy, model bias, and regulatory hurdles. AI systems must be trained on diverse datasets to avoid biases that could affect diagnosis accuracy. Moreover, ethical concerns regarding data ownership and patient consent must be addressed responsibly.

However, the future looks incredibly bright. As technology continues to evolve, AI in medical imaging will become even more refined, offering real-time diagnostics, 3D imaging insights, and predictive modeling that could save countless lives. Governments and institutions investing in AI research today are laying the foundation for a healthier, smarter tomorrow.
